What is Glow Lethbridge?

Glow Lethbridge is a family-friendly, indoor walk-around holiday festival running from November 23-December 31, 2023. This year it will feature a spectacular theme: Around the World.

Along with daily visits from Santa, Glow Lethbridge features a passport scavenger hunt, festive food and beverage offerings, live music and performances, an indoor playground, games, a craft corner, and of course enchanting lights. Come experience the magic.

Is Glow Lethbridge Indoors or Outdoors?

Glow Lethbridge is an expansive (52,000 square feet) indoor walk-around light experience located in the DA Steel Buildings Hall and KB Heating & Air Conditioning Hall in the Agri-food Hub & Trade Centre.

What are the ticket prices for Glow Lethbridge?  

As an event, our mission is to create an experience for families to treasure and make memories together.

If you are only able to invest in one holiday experience as a family this year, our event will provide the best value for your money and will be the go-to holiday celebration where memories are made, laughter is contagious and the magic is real.  
 
Ticket Prices (including all fees) are:

General Admission / Adult (16+) $19.99
Youth (4-15) / Senior (65+) $14.99
Family (2 Adult + 3 Youth/Senior) $64.99

A family pass offers more than a 20% discount on individual tickets for 2 General Admission and 3 Children or Seniors. Children 3 and under are always free. The family pass is a fantastic deal, especially when purchased during our early bird sale, as it is the best discount of the season.
